The Kremlin continues to prepare the Russian society and industry for a prolonged war with Ukraine and possible conflicts with NATO. Putin signed a decree on the management of defense industry enterprises in case of martial law. Russia shows no interest in diplomatic solutions to the conflict with Ukraine but is preparing for a prolonged war, adhering to a strategy of victory. Russia's position indicates an intention to achieve territorial goals beyond the occupied territories and potential losses for Ukraine. Ukraine lacks sufficient information about a peaceful exit from the situation from Russia at the negotiations in Istanbul.
